Output 58ca63301827f3d6140a63f6c31d686a516a6e9c8889a7d60124c0471e889593:17

value
384884
script pubkey
OP_0 OP_PUSHBYTES_20 a546b142c8135631567a16bb97178e23370fffe7
address
bc1q54rtzskgzdtrz4n6z6aew9uwyvmslll83d4h6h
transaction
58ca63301827f3d6140a63f6c31d686a516a6e9c8889a7d60124c0471e889593
spent
true